WebMar 24, 2024 · Treatment. Penicillin G, administered parenterally, is the preferred drug for treating patients in all stages of syphilis. The preparation used (i.e., benzathine, aqueous procaine, or aqueous crystalline), dosage, and length of treatment depend on the stage and clinical manifestations of the disease. WebSyphilis Recurrence. Having syphilis once does not protect a person from getting it again. Following successful treatment, people can still be susceptible to re-infection. Only lab tests can ...
WebPersons with syphilis must notify their sex partners so that they also can be tested and receive treatment.
